Thin stone veneer installation involves attaching a layer of natural or manufactured stone to the exterior or interior surfaces of a property to enhance its appearance and durability. This process typically includes preparing the existing surface, applying a suitable adhesive or mortar, and carefully placing the stone veneer to ensure a secure and visually appealing finish. The goal is to create a natural stone look without the weight and expense of full-depth stone, making it a popular choice for homeowners seeking a high-end aesthetic with less structural impact.
This service helps address several common problems faced by property owners. For example, it can improve the curb appeal of a home by giving it a more polished and timeless look. It also offers added weather resistance, protecting walls from moisture infiltration and temperature fluctuations. Additionally, thin stone veneer can cover up damaged or outdated surfaces, providing a cost-effective way to refresh the appearance of a property without extensive renovations.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or thin stone veneer repairs or patchwork in Hagerstown often range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and complexity of the area.
Standard Installations - Installing veneer on a typical wall or small facade usually costs between $1,200-$3,500. Most projects in this category are straightforward and stay within this range, with fewer reaching higher costs.
Full Wall Coverings - Covering an entire exterior or large interior wall with thin stone veneer can range from $4,000-$8,000. Larger, more detailed projects can push beyond this, but many fall into the mid-tier pricing.
Full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of existing veneer or substrate can cost $8,000 and up, especially for complex or multi-story projects. These higher-end jobs are less common but represent the upper limit for typical installations in the area.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is thin stone veneer installation? Thin stone veneer installation involves attaching lightweight stone panels to walls or surfaces to enhance the appearance of interior or exterior spaces.
What surfaces can be prepared for thin stone veneer application? Common surfaces include concrete, brick, or existing drywall, which should be clean, stable, and properly prepared for the best adhesion by local contractors.
Are there different styles or types of stone veneer available? Yes, there are various styles, colors, and textures of stone veneer that local service providers can help select and install to match different aesthetic preferences.
What are common areas where thin stone veneer is installed? It is often used on fireplaces, accent walls, facades, and outdoor features to add visual interest and texture to a space.
How do local contractors ensure proper installation of thin stone veneer? Experienced service providers follow manufacturer guidelines and best practices to ensure secure attachment and a durable finish.
